Turmeric: More Than Just Curcumin

Turmeric has long been recognized for its impressive health properties. Known for being a natural antibacterial, anti-inflammatory, pain reliever, and cancer-fighting agent, it’s often referred to as a “miracle spice.”

Much of its healing power is attributed to curcumin, a potent antioxidant found within turmeric. This has led to a surge in curcumin-based supplements.

However, turmeric’s benefits are not solely due to curcumin. Like most natural substances, its full effect comes from a combination of compounds, not just one isolated ingredient.

The Hidden Power of Turmeric’s Aroma

Recent findings published in Stem Cell Research and Therapy have highlighted another lesser-known compound in turmeric: aromatic turmerone (ar-turmerone).

This compound is responsible for turmeric’s distinctive scent and taste, and it brings its own impressive health benefits.

A Boost for Brain Health

Ar-turmerone has shown promise in supporting brain function by encouraging the growth and regeneration of neural stem cells. In neurodegenerative conditions like Alzheimer’s, communication between brain cells breaks down, leading to their eventual deterioration.

Turmerone not only helps rejuvenate these cells but also aids in the creation of new ones. It encourages stem cells to differentiate into functioning neurons, thanks to turmeric’s strong anti-inflammatory properties.

This effect is particularly important for individuals recovering from strokes, where brain damage occurs due to reduced blood flow. Turmeric helps reduce inflammation and supports the brain’s natural repair processes by stimulating the growth of new cells.

Reversing Drug-Induced Damage

The antioxidants in turmeric also offer protection against damage caused by certain medications, especially antipsychotic drugs used to treat disorders like schizophrenia.

These medications often lead to involuntary muscle movements and behavioral changes. Studies have shown that curcumin can help reverse symptoms of tardive dyskinesia, a serious motor condition linked to long-term antipsychotic use.

A Role in Mental Health and Disease Prevention

Turmerone’s effects go beyond cell regeneration. It also appears to have antidepressant properties and may help treat neurodegenerative diseases such as Parkinson’s.

Furthermore, laboratory studies have found that ar-turmerone can trigger the death of cancer cells and inhibit tumor growth by activating proteins that target and destroy malignant cells.

Supporting Blood Sugar Regulation

In 2005, research revealed another benefit of ar-turmerone: its ability to regulate blood sugar levels. Scientists found that this compound, along with curcumin and other turmeric constituents, plays a major role in preventing or managing type 2 diabetes.

These results suggest that turmeric can be an effective functional food to support blood glucose control.

Whole Turmeric vs. Extracts

All this research supports the idea that consuming whole turmeric is more beneficial than relying on curcumin supplements alone.

The body does not efficiently absorb curcumin by itself, but its absorption improves significantly when taken alongside ar-turmerone. Additionally, fresh turmeric contains more ar-turmerone than the dried variety.

Fortunately, the whole turmeric root has become more widely available. If your regular grocery store doesn’t carry it, health food stores usually do.

It can be used in cooking—ideally with a dash of black pepper to boost absorption—or eaten raw in salads, smoothies, or even sandwiches.

Nature’s Powerful Gift—with Caution

While turmeric offers numerous health benefits, it’s important to use it responsibly. If you’re taking certain medications, particularly blood thinners, antacids, or drugs for diabetes, turmeric could interact with them and lead to adverse effects.

Always consult a healthcare provider before adding large amounts of turmeric or turmeric supplements to your routine.
